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u says the Gaza Strip will be under Israeli military control after the conflict, Al Jazeera reports, citing the Israeli Public Broadcasting Corporation.
“The strip will be under Israeli military control. After the war, a civilian administration will operate in Gaza and the Strip will be rehabilitated under the leadership of the Gulf states. We will not give in to international pressure,” Netanyahu told the broadcaster.
US President Joe Biden has repeatedly expressed the wish to see the Palestinian Authority (PA) reunify the occupied West Bank and the Gaza Strip and to avoid an Israeli occupation or a reduction in the Palestinian territories.
Netanyahu said his government did not rule out the possibility of a war against PA forces in the West Bank and was making contingency plans to respond to such an event.
